As many of you know... I follow a low carb way of eating. I have been doing so for almost a year now... cheat free. 
I am closing in on my goal weight and size. My atkinsversary is coming up in about a week and a half. I was hoping to reach goal by then... still possible... but won't be the end of the world if I do not achieve that mini goal. However, I have lost 5 lbs this week and am now 140 lbs... which is 5 lbs away from my goal of 135. I have lost 40 lbs cumulative since starting low carb. I am now a loose size 8 ... probably could fit some sixes right now. My goal is 135 lbs and size 6. I started out at 180 pounds and a size 16.
Just had to share that in my push to get the final pounds off... I have been KISSing - which is "Keep It Simple Sweetie" essentially Atkins induction on steroids (no nuts, no artificial sweetener, no dairy, no processed anything). I have KISSed many times along the way and always have good results... but to be honest... it IS somewhat boring and hard to do long term. However... if you are stalling or need a push to get to a mini goal - I would strongly encourage you to think about this. I plan to keep KISSing for a while to get this last five off... and to continue my Curves work outs which have been helping me to reach my size goals.
